Water Works Theatre Co Celebrates 10 Years Of Shakespeare In The Park

By:

Water Works Theatre Company is excited to announce a special celebration event: A Mid-Winter's Tale, Friday, February 26 at 7pm at the Royal Oak Farmer's Market, 316 East Eleven Mile Road in Royal Oak, Michigan. The event will feature original actors in scenes from Water Works Theatre Company's nine years of professional outdoor theatre in Starr Jaycee Park, as well as the official announcement of its 10th Anniversary Shakespeare in the Park in Royal Oak production and director. Tickets are $25 and available online at www.waterworkstheatre.com.

"We started Water Works Theatre Company in 2001 to create a unique, outdoor event that provides professional and emerging professional artists the opportunity to work together, grow their talents and enhance the quality of life in our community. We offer our audience an affordable but full scale professional theatrical experience using paid directors, designers and performers. We even build the theatre itself from scratch every year. Plus, Water Works is the only event in town that does not cost Royal Oak taxpayers any money. The magic of this event is the synergy between its high quality, pleasant atmosphere, affordability and the all-important fact that it is home-grown. Over the years hundreds of local actors and artists have appeared in Starr Jaycee Park before nearly 10,000 patrons. It's been inspiring to share all of those memories with our growing and appreciative Shakespeare in the Park in Royal Oak audience. Seeing our tenth year approach, we can't help but to be re-inspired to achieve even greater heights" said WWTC Executive Producer and founder Ed Nahhat.

Since 2001, Water Works Theatre Company has produced eight Shakespeare plays, one Neil Simon comedy, an award-winning drama about the plight and story of Iraqi women, a commedia show for kids, and eight summers of KidsAct! outdoor performance workshops. Those productions were: A Midsummer Night's Dream (2001), Taming of The Shrew (2002), Much Ado About Nothing (2003), Twelfth Night (2004), As You Like It (2005), Comedy of Errors (2006), Barefoot In The Park (2007), Romeo & Juliet (2008), Heather Raffo's 9 Parts of Desire (2007 & 2008), Macbeth (2009) and The Commedia Robin Hood by Lane Riosley (2009).

A Mid-Winter's Tale will present scenes from Water Works past productions featuring original cast members, with additional appearances by friends of Water Works Theatre Company, light hors d'oeuvres, music, dancing, and an opportunity for guests to contribute to Water Works' continued commitment to the arts in the heart of Royal Oak.

A Mid-Winter's Tale is a one-night-only celebration Friday, February 26 at 7pm at the Royal Oak Farmer's Market, 316 East Eleven Mile Road, Royal Oak MI 48067. Tickets ($25) are available at www.waterworkstheatre.com (will-call only) and will be available at the door (cash & check only).

Water Works Theatre Company, Inc. is a 501(c)(3) non-profit professional theatre company that provides professional caliber experience to the emerging professional theatre artist. For more information log on to: www.waterworkstheatre.com.
